在数字化转型的浪潮中,企业面临着前所未有的数据挑战。随着人工智能、物联网和大数据技术的快速发展,多模态数据(包括文本、图像、音频、视频、传感器数据等)的产生和应用变得越来越普遍。然而,如何高效地管理和利用这些多模态数据,成为了企业构建智能决策系统的核心问题。多模态数据中台作为一种新兴的技术架构,为企业提供了整合、处理和分析多模态数据的能力,从而支持业务创新和数字化转型。
本文将深入探讨多模态数据中台的概念、构建方法和实现步骤,帮助企业更好地理解和应用这一技术。
什么是多模态数据中台?
多模态数据中台是一种企业级数据中枢,旨在整合和管理来自多种模态(如文本、图像、音频、视频、传感器数据等)的数据,并通过标准化、清洗、存储和分析,为企业提供统一的数据服务。其核心目标是解决多模态数据的异构性问题,提升数据的可用性和价值。
多模态数据中台的特点包括:
- 多模态数据整合:支持多种数据类型的采集、存储和处理。
- 数据标准化:对异构数据进行统一规范,便于后续分析和应用。
- 实时与批量处理:支持实时数据流处理和批量数据处理。
- 智能分析:结合机器学习和深度学习技术,提供数据洞察。
- 灵活服务:通过API或可视化界面,为上层应用提供数据支持。
多模态数据中台的构建方法
构建多模态数据中台需要从数据采集、存储、处理、分析到可视化等多个环节入手。以下是具体的构建方法:
1. 数据采集与接入
多模态数据中台的第一步是数据采集。企业需要从多种来源(如数据库、文件系统、物联网设备、社交媒体等)获取数据。数据采集的关键在于:
- 异构系统集成:支持多种数据源的接入,包括结构化数据(如数据库)、非结构化数据(如文本、图像)和实时数据流。
- 数据格式转换:将不同格式的数据(如JSON、CSV、XML、图片、视频等)转换为统一格式,便于后续处理。
2. 数据存储与管理
数据存储是多模态数据中台的核心环节。企业需要选择合适的存储方案,以满足不同数据类型的需求:
- 结构化数据存储:使用关系型数据库(如MySQL、PostgreSQL)或分布式数据库(如HBase)存储结构化数据。
- 非结构化数据存储:使用分布式文件系统(如Hadoop HDFS、阿里云OSS)或对象存储(如AWS S3)存储文本、图像、音频和视频等非结构化数据。
- 实时数据存储:使用时序数据库(如InfluxDB)或内存数据库(如Redis)存储实时数据流。
3. 数据处理与清洗
数据处理是多模态数据中台的关键步骤,旨在提升数据的质量和可用性:
- 数据清洗:去除重复、错误或不完整的数据。
- 数据增强:对图像、文本等数据进行增强处理(如图像旋转、文本分词),以提升数据的多样性和可用性。
- 数据转换:将数据转换为适合后续分析的格式(如将文本数据转换为向量表示)。
4. 数据分析与建模
多模态数据中台需要结合机器学习和深度学习技术,对数据进行分析和建模:
- 特征提取:从多模态数据中提取有用的特征(如从图像中提取边缘特征,从文本中提取语义特征)。
- 模型训练:使用多模态数据训练深度学习模型(如多模态Transformer模型),以实现跨模态的理解和分析。
- 模型部署:将训练好的模型部署到生产环境,提供实时预测服务。
5. 数据可视化与应用
数据可视化是多模态数据中台的重要组成部分,旨在为企业提供直观的数据洞察:
- 可视化工具:使用可视化工具(如Tableau、Power BI、ECharts)将多模态数据以图表、仪表盘等形式展示。
- 数字孪生:通过数字孪生技术,将物理世界与数字世界进行实时映射,支持企业的智能化决策。
- 数据驱动的应用:将多模态数据中台与企业的业务系统(如CRM、ERP)结合,提供数据驱动的业务支持。
多模态数据中台的实现步骤
以下是多模态数据中台的具体实现步骤:
1. 需求分析与规划
在构建多模态数据中台之前,企业需要明确需求和目标:
- 明确数据来源:确定需要整合的数据类型和数据源。
- 定义数据规范:制定数据采集、存储和处理的标准。
- 规划功能模块:根据业务需求,规划数据中台的功能模块(如数据采集、存储、处理、分析、可视化)。
2. 技术选型与架构设计
根据需求分析,选择合适的技术和架构:
- 数据采集工具:选择适合企业需求的数据采集工具(如Flume、Kafka、Filebeat)。
- 存储方案:根据数据类型选择合适的存储方案(如Hadoop、HBase、Elasticsearch)。
- 处理框架:选择适合数据处理的框架(如Spark、Flink、Airflow)。
- 分析工具:选择适合数据分析的工具(如TensorFlow、PyTorch、Scikit-learn)。
- 可视化工具:选择适合数据可视化的工具(如Tableau、Power BI、ECharts)。
3. 数据采集与集成
根据规划,进行数据采集和集成:
- 数据源接入:通过API、JDBC、文件传输等方式接入数据源。
- 数据格式转换:将数据转换为统一格式(如JSON、CSV)。
- 数据清洗:去除重复、错误或不完整的数据。
4. 数据存储与管理
根据选择的存储方案,进行数据存储和管理:
- 结构化数据存储:将结构化数据存储到关系型数据库或分布式数据库中。
- 非结构化数据存储:将文本、图像、音频、视频等非结构化数据存储到分布式文件系统或对象存储中。
- 实时数据存储:将实时数据流存储到时序数据库或内存数据库中。
5. 数据处理与分析
根据需求,进行数据处理和分析:
- 数据清洗:对数据进行清洗和增强。
- 特征提取:从多模态数据中提取有用的特征。
- 模型训练:使用机器学习和深度学习技术训练模型。
- 模型部署:将训练好的模型部署到生产环境。
6. 数据可视化与应用
根据需求,进行数据可视化和应用开发:
- 数据可视化:使用可视化工具将数据以图表、仪表盘等形式展示。
- 数字孪生:通过数字孪生技术,将物理世界与数字世界进行实时映射。
- 数据驱动的应用:将多模态数据中台与企业的业务系统结合,提供数据驱动的业务支持。
7. 安全与优化
在数据中台的建设过程中,安全和优化是不可忽视的重要环节:
- 数据安全:通过加密、访问控制等技术,保障数据的安全性。
- 性能优化:通过分布式计算、缓存优化等技术,提升数据处理和分析的性能。
- 可扩展性:设计可扩展的架构,以应对未来数据量的增长。
多模态数据中台的应用场景
多模态数据中台的应用场景非常广泛,以下是几个典型的应用场景:
1. 零售业
在零售业中,多模态数据中台可以整合销售数据、客户行为数据、社交媒体数据等,帮助企业进行客户画像、精准营销和库存管理。
2. 制造业
在制造业中,多模态数据中台可以整合生产数据、传感器数据、质量检测数据等,帮助企业进行生产优化、质量控制和预测性维护。
3. 智慧城市
在智慧城市中,多模态数据中台可以整合交通数据、环境数据、公共安全数据等,帮助企业进行城市规划、交通管理和社会治理。
4. 医疗健康
在医疗健康中,多模态数据中台可以整合电子健康记录、医学影像、基因数据等,帮助企业进行疾病诊断、治疗方案优化和健康管理。
多模态数据中台的挑战与解决方案
1. 数据异构性
多模态数据中台需要处理多种数据类型,数据格式和结构差异大,导致数据整合和处理的复杂性。
解决方案:采用统一的数据规范和数据转换工具,将异构数据转换为统一格式。
2. 数据处理复杂性
多模态数据的处理需要结合多种技术(如文本处理、图像处理、语音处理等),技术复杂性高。
解决方案:采用模块化设计,将不同模态的数据处理模块独立开发和部署。
3. 数据分析难度
多模态数据的分析需要结合多种算法和模型,分析难度大。
解决方案:采用多模态深度学习技术,如多模态Transformer模型,实现跨模态的理解和分析。
4. 数据安全性
多模态数据中台涉及大量敏感数据,数据安全性是企业关注的重点。
解决方案:通过数据加密、访问控制、数据脱敏等技术,保障数据的安全性。
如果您对多模态数据中台感兴趣,或者希望了解更多关于数据中台、数字孪生和数字可视化的内容,可以申请试用相关产品或服务。通过实际操作和体验,您可以更好地理解多模态数据中台的功能和价值。
申请试用
多模态数据中台的建设是一个复杂而重要的任务,需要企业从数据采集、存储、处理、分析到可视化等多个环节进行全面规划和实施。通过构建多模态数据中台,企业可以更好地利用多模态数据,提升业务决策的智能化水平,从而在数字化转型中占据竞争优势。
如果您有任何问题或需要进一步的帮助,请随时联系我们。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。